What are the four ways to increase productivity?

1. Create deadlines for everything. Make sure you have a time limit for every task you undertake. 2. Learn to say no. Reduce your “to do” lists by focusing on the most important tasks. 3. Eliminate distractions. Don’t let things that aren’t that important to you slow you down. 4. Make the most of your time. Use your time wisely by not wasting it..

How can a student improve productivity?

The first step is to consider whether or not you really need to improve productivity. Some students are not very productive at all, and you might just be one of them. The next thing you need to do is to figure out why you are not very productive. You can find answers to your questions by analyzing your daily activities. Start to keep a time journal. Time journal provides detailed information about how much time you spend working on anything. Keep track of everything you do every day. It is very important to know how much time you spend working on your homework. This is the first step to help you improve your productivity. Do you work every day? Do you work for the time you set out to work every day? What are the distractions that are preventing you from working? It is helpful to write down what you are doing for every minute during the day. Once you have your answers, you can find out what you are doing right and wrong..

How can we improve productivity and motivation?

You can increase your productivity and motivation through some simple steps: Give yourself a goal. Goal-setting it is the first and most important factor of success. The goal should be such that it is achievable and measurable. Once you set the goal, it should be written down and posted somewhere that you can see it. The goal should be related to your passion and purpose in life. If you really want to do it, you will be motivated to achieve the goal..
